Teaching English Dances to foreigners has become a speciality over the last couple of years and I am regularly doing workshops for Chinese students at the National Centre for Language and Literacy, part of Reading University, and now planning something similar for Polish, Spanish, French and German students at East Berkshire College.  Any volunteer helpers for these events most welcome.

Nonsuch had major event in February. "Loves Proper Exercise"  (18 dancers and singers and 8 musicians) was previewed at Leeds Early Music Festival and performed at St John's, Smith Square in February...... 

I was able to use the dances as the basis of workshops at Friday Folk in St Albans and Chippenham Folk Festival ....

Also performances for the Big Dance at British Museum, Ham House and a non-performing trip to the Early Dance Circle AGM in Harrogate.

The year had something of a European theme. A French evening led to a "French Week" at schools in Staines. In turn this led to a "European Day" (8 countries) and a "Modern Languages Day" at Magna Carta School in Staines. All of this was organised by my friend and colleague Jo Bartlett under the banner "C'est Dance". Now I am developing a list of dances, tunes and songs from almost every country in Europe.
